Divorce statistics

Men and women in their late twenties had the
highest divorce rates of all age groups.

- since 1998 the average age at divorce has risen from 40 to 44years for men (2009) and from 37 to 41 for women.

One in five (20%) of men and women divorcing in 2008 had a previous marriage ending in divorce.        - more likely to divorce if previously married.

69% of divorces in 2008 were to couples where the marriage was the first for both parties

67% of divorces in 2008, the wife was granted the divorce

in 2008, the most common reason for divorce was behaviour.
